AI Summary
-
Establishes licensure program for behavior analysts and assistant behavior analysts in Michigan, requiring individuals to obtain a license to use professional titles or engage in applied behavior analysis practice
-
Sets licensing fees at $75 application processing fee and $90 annual license fee, with a 4-year license cycle
-
Creates regulatory framework defining applied behavior analysis practice, permitted exemptions (school paraprofessionals, family members, licensed professionals in other fields), and requirements for behavior technicians
-
Requires applicants and behavior technicians to pass criminal history checks, with permanent license revocation for conviction of listed offenses; behavior technicians must complete BACB-based training program by 3 years after effective date
-
Automatically licenses individuals who held BACB board-certified credentials prior to the law's effective date if they apply within 1 year; requires department to promulgate detailed licensing rules within 2 years
Legislative Description
Health occupations; health care professionals; licensure program for practice of applied behavioral analysis (ABA); establish. Amends 1978 PA 368 (MCL 333.1101 - 333.25211) by adding sec. 16343a & pt. 182A.
